Hadnt been out for a while so after doing a generator job, Walked a creek late in the arvo. Bit of sign around but the grass is shoulder high and thick. Found a couple of small pigs and dropped one with the 223, Mack still isnt sure of the pigs but his body language showed that we were close, when we found the two. He had a look whilst the sow was kicking out. Heres a couple of pics Mick
